Minta was the second of nine children born to John Green and Jane (Baird) Watt of Troy, Illinois. She married Joseph Newton (Jasper) Baird in Madison County, Illinois on Dec. 1, 1880. They were the parents of five children: Jessie, Byrle Newton, Jean Mable (Jennie), Beulah and Joe Baird.

Edwardsville Intelligencer published the following on Tuesday, March 21, 1899 on page 5:
Died, at San Jacinto, Cal., Friday, March 10, Mrs. Minta M. Baird, wife of Jasper N. Baird, aged 41 years, 4 months and 3 days. The remains were brought here Friday and taken to the residence of her father J. G. Watt, from whence the funeral took place Sunday; interment at the Watt Cemetery. She leaves a husband, three daughters and two sons, besides her father, two sisters and five brothers.
